Customizing SAP
Before using SAP you can tailor it to match your companies business requirements, when you make adjustments what you are actually
doing is adjusting the underlying parameters or values of the application tables by selecting from a list of options or providing your own
values.

Implementation Guide (IMG)

SAP's Implementation Guide (IMG) helps carry out the customizing tasks in a structured way, it is a hierarchical structure of the
application areas in the component hierarchy. It contains documentation and customizing tasks that can help you to configure the SAP
system. You can perform the following in the IMG

Change documents in the IMG without changing the original


Read the description of the nodes in the IMG structure
Make custom settings
Activate or deactivate business add-ins (BAdIs) in your system
Enter status or project information
Print the structure of the entire IMG, or print documentation from the IMG

You can change user specific settings of the IMG by entering the transaction code SPRO at the SAP Easy access window then selecting
settings -> user-specific

Then select the IMG struct tab

You can also change cross-project settings, settings -> cross-project settings

I use transaction codes if i can and sometimes I would like to know the transaction code when I am using the IMG, to find out what the
transaction code is of a particular IMG task we select additional information -> display key -> IMG activity this then fills in an additional
column called additional information, now in most cases you can see the transaction code which is the last four characters (notice the red
boxes in the below screenshot), this may not be the case for all tasks but it may help to find the transaction code.

Before I move on you can also obtain information if the task is mandatory/optional (left screenshot) and if they are critical/non-critical
(right screenshot), have a look at other informational information in the additional information section

Projects

As mentioned above project management can be made easier by using SAP projects, you can define a project add application components
and assign this tasks to staff members, keep track on what is happening and even obtain what resources and resources days are needed to
carry out the project to competition.

First I will shown you how to use the project fully then I will show you how you can just use the project to assign transports too so that
you can identify with a project name (in otherwords you don't really care about start and stop times, assignment of users, resources days,
etc)

To create and customize a project, you first create a project to outline the scope of the implementation in terms of application, functions,
countries, etc. To List existing projects or create new ones select goto - project management

To create a new project called datadisk we select create project (F5)

In the create project screen enter a description about the project plan data and actual data, if you notice you will see the resource fields,
these are maintained in person days (PD) and help to cost a project.

We can obtain a project status by selecting the project analysis button in the main IMG screen, you first enter a filter screen were you can
select a particular project

We can clearly see where the status of the project is, you can see if tasks are still open, closed, who owns them, etc.

Project Management in SAP is very good you can see what tasks are required (application components) and you can keep track on
progress, it does not take to much to learn it and use it, however some companies use there own document and project management
software, for example Microsoft Project, you can use it for small or large projects.

However you can use just the bear minimum and use it just to assign transports too so that to identify them with a project name, here is a
complete example of this, first create a project as we did before keeping all the defaults but just adding a title, the countries in the scope
tab will be left as the default (all countries)

Select the transp requests tab and activate the CTS Functionality

You will get a informational message appear

You will now see new buttons and be able to access all buttons, once the project gets going you can see what transports are assigned to the
project, you can even complete CTS Project which means that the project has finished and no more transports can be assigned.

In the the transport organizer (tcode SE10), we can create a transport and assign it to the project, in the project drop down list you should
see the project in our case FI_US_05

Once the transport request has been created you can clearly see any transport tasks which are assigned to your project, now you relate
trasnport changes to a project.
